Liverpool boss Kenny Dalglish remains firmly behind his record signing Andy Carroll. The £35million signing has yet to really deliver since his move from Newcastle and he has just two goals to his name this season. But the Liverpool chief is happy with the progress of the 22-year-old and insists the price-tag is not an issue. "The price we paid for Andy seems to be a problem for some people, but not us," Dalglish insisted. "The price we paid for Andy seems to be a problem for some people, but not us. We are looking at it from the point of view that he cost us minus £15m. That's a good argument against people who say he's replaced a £50m striker."
